Originally Posted by Unlimited' post='360825' date='Nov 26 2006, 10:20 PM
I had it ihappen to me, it turns out that a wire came off off the rear windshhield and had to be reconnected by the deasler. Since then great range.
Definately happened to me.
Got tints installed all round and range drops drastically to only a few feet. It's the metal based particles in the tint. Same thing happened to my friend's car which got the tints at the same time. Does anyone know if there is anyway we can extend the aerial before it gets to the rear screen to more exposed parts of the car?

Defenately amplifier, E61 has bad sealing to keep amp out of moisture/water.... my tints had nothing to do with this problem.
Once I had hatch open in very hard rain... all the water collects to the place where this antenna amplifier is located... I don't know how this is with E60.

There is now a GB Measure Number 6031832-01 "E60 radio remote control key, inadequate distance" (release date (23/11/06)

Complaint

It is no longer possible to lock/unlock the vehicle using the radio remote control key. The range may be reduced depending on the location, occasionally down to significantly less than 3 metres.

Cause

Defective components in the aerial amplifier/diversity caused by electrostatic discharge.

Measure

Modified components in the aerial amplifier/diversity.
The modified parts have been introduced into production since 26.10.2006.

Service measure:

Perform diagnostics and eliminate other causes (e.g. radio remote control key).
At the recommendation prompted by the diagnostics, replace the aerial amplifier with the modified verion.

Parts situation:

The modified aerial amplifier is identifiable from the information on the parts label as follows:
- Modification index "A1 2" (all versions except national variant 807 Japan)
- Modification index "A1 7" (national variant 807 Japan)
